High Level Alchemy (often called High Alch or HA) is one of the most iconic spells in Old School RuneScape (OSRS). Available at level 55 Magic, it’s a go-to method for players looking to train Magic while potentially turning a profit. With the right strategy, High Alch can transform items into gold coins at 60% of their specialty shop value, offering a low-effort way to make money and gain experience. Before we get into the nitty-gritty of profits, let’s break down what High Level Alchemy is and why it’s so popular. This spell requires 1 Nature Rune and 5 Fire Runes per cast (or just 1 Nature Rune if you wield a Fire Staff), granting 65 Magic XP each time. The appeal? You can buy items from the Grand Exchange (GE), alch them for more gold than you paid, and pocket the difference—all while leveling up your Magic skill.
How Does High Alch Work?
High Alch converts an item into coins based on its inherent “alch value,” which is typically 60% of what a specialty shop would pay for it. For example, a Rune Platebody has an alch value of 39,000 coins. If you buy it on the GE for less than that (after accounting for the Nature Rune cost), you’ve got profit potential. The key is finding items where the GE price is lower than the alch value minus rune costs.
Why High Alch for Profit?
- Magic XP: 65 XP per cast adds up fast—around 78,000 XP per hour if you’re efficient.
- Passive Income: You can alch while doing other activities like watching Netflix or training Agility.
- Low Risk: Unlike bossing or PvP, there’s no danger of losing your bank.
Best Items for High Level Alchemy Profit in 2025
Finding profitable items is the heart of High Alch success. Prices fluctuate daily on the GE, so always double-check before investing. As of April 9, 2025, here are some consistently profitable options based on historical trends and player habits. Note: Prices assume you’re using a Fire Staff to eliminate Fire Rune costs, with Nature Runes at approximately 114 GP each (current GE price).
Rune Items: The Classic Choice
Rune armor and weapons are staples for alching due to their high alch values and steady supply from PvM drops.
Item | Alch Value (GP) | Typical GE Price (GP) | Profit per Alch (GP) | Buy Limit (4 hrs) |
---|---|---|---|---|
Rune Platebody | 39,000 | 38,400 | 486 | 70 |
Rune Kiteshield | 32,640 | 32,100 | 426 | 70 |
Rune 2h Sword | 38,400 | 37,800 | 486 | 70 |
Tip: Rune items have a buy limit of 70 every 4 hours, so stock up when prices dip below the alch threshold.
Battlestaves: High Volume, High Profit
Battlestaves are a favorite for their high buy limit (11,000 every 4 hours) and decent margins.
- Air Battlestaff: Alch Value: 9,300 GP | GE Price: ~8,900 GP | Profit: ~286 GP
- Water Battlestaff: Alch Value: 9,300 GP | GE Price: ~8,950 GP | Profit: ~236 GP
These are ideal for long alching sessions due to their availability and steady demand from crafters.
Jewelry and Miscellaneous Gems
Certain jewelry items offer slim but reliable profits, especially with high buy limits.
- Combat Bracelet: Alch Value: 12,624 GP | GE Price: ~12,300 GP | Profit: ~210 GP | Buy Limit: 10,000
- Onyx Bolts (e): Alch Value: 5,400 GP | GE Price: ~5,100 GP | Profit: ~186 GP | Buy Limit: 11,000
Maximizing Your High Alch Profits
Profit isn’t just about picking the right items—it’s about optimizing your approach. Here’s how to squeeze every last GP out of High Alch in OSRS.
Use a Fire Staff
A Staff of Fire (or any fire-based staff like Lava Battlestaff) eliminates the need for Fire Runes, dropping your cost per cast from ~144 GP (Nature + Fire Runes) to just 114 GP (Nature Rune alone). This boosts your profit margin significantly.
Leverage the Explorer’s Ring or Fountain of Rune
For zero-rune alching:
- Explorer’s Ring 4: 30 free High Alchs per day (no XP, but pure profit).
- Fountain of Rune: Unlimited rune-free alchs in the Wilderness (risky due to PKers, but maximizes profit).
Timing and Market Awareness
GE prices shift constantly. Use tools like OSRS GE Tracker or Alchmate to monitor real-time prices. Buy when items dip below their alch value minus Nature Rune cost, and avoid overpaying during price spikes.
High Alch vs. Other Money-Making Methods
High Alch isn’t the fastest GP per hour in OSRS, but it shines in its simplicity and dual-purpose nature. Let’s compare it to alternatives.
High Alch vs. Bossing
Bossing (e.g., Zulrah or Vorkath) can net 1-2M GP per hour, but it requires high combat stats, gear, and focus. High Alch tops out at ~500-600K GP per hour with optimal items, but you can do it AFK with minimal risk.
High Alch vs. Skilling
Skilling methods like Runecrafting or Hunter can exceed 1M GP per hour at high levels, but they’re click-intensive. High Alch offers a relaxed pace, making it perfect for multitasking or casual play.
Tips and Tricks for Efficient Alching
Ready to start alching? Here are some pro tips to streamline your process and boost profits.
Inventory Setup
Place your stack of noted items and Nature Runes in spots that align with your spellbook’s High Alch icon. This minimizes mouse movement, letting you cast up to 1,200 times per hour.
Combine with Other Skills
Alch while training Agility, Fishing, or Woodcutting. The 3-second cast time fits neatly between actions, doubling your productivity.
Avoid Common Pitfalls
- Overbuying: Stick to buy limits and your budget to avoid tying up cash.
- Ignoring Rune Costs: Always factor in the 114 GP per Nature Rune.
- Alching Valuable Drops: Double-check before alching rare items—some sell for more on the GE.
Sample Alching Session
Here’s a quick example:
- Item: Rune Platebody
- Buy Price: 38,400 GP
- Alch Value: 39,000 GP
- Nature Rune Cost: 114 GP
- Profit per Alch: 486 GP
- Hourly Profit (1,200 casts): ~583,200 GP
With 70 in stock, you’re looking at ~34,020 GP profit per 4-hour cycle, scalable with more items.
